Postcolonial Theory in William Shakespeare's The Tempest O.P Molière (1622-73)Seminar paper from the year 2007 in the subject American Studies Literature, grade: 2, Johannes Gutenberg University Mainz, course: Oberseminar Theories of American Studies, language: English, abstract: Postcolonial theory results from a network of political and cultural tensions between colonizers and colonized.
